siRNA, Anti-ZC3HC1, Unmodified(CAT#: SIRGT75972WQ)
The product SIRGT75972WQ is a type of small interfering RNA (siRNA) that targets ZC3HC1 gene and regulates the expression of gene. The siRNA interferes with the expression of ZC3HC1 gene with complementary nucleotide sequences by degrading mRNA after transcription, preventing translation. It has potential applications in RNA interference (RNAi) and gene therapy development.
